#48763c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#48763c is composed of 28.2% red, 46.3% green and 23.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 39% cyan, 0% magenta, 49.2% yellow and 53.7% black. It has a hue angle of 107.6 degrees, a saturation of 32.6% and a lightness of 34.9%. #48763c color hex could be obtained by blending #90ec78 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

#48763c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#48763c has RGB values of R:72, G:118, B:60 and CMYK values of C:0.39, M:0, Y:0.49, K:0.54. Its decimal value is 4748860.
